About The Camera EYE
Located in Nashville, The Camera EYE is a set lighting solution company. With the latest cutting edge technology and a deep inventory of gear, The Camera EYE can support all types of productions from feature pick ups, commercials, television, and corporate. Fully automated set lighting solutions for small to mid size shows, as seen on several top rated shows on VH1, Food Network, Freeform, and man

What Is the Cost of Living Near Burbank?

Understanding the cost of living near Burbank is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at The Camera EYE.
Burbank's Cost of Living Index is approximately 178.2 (78.2% more expensive than US average; 27.5% more than CA average). LA County 'Media Capital', very high housing costs due to industry and desirability. When planning your budget based on a salary from The Camera EYE,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$2,400 - $3,500+ A significant portion of The Camera EYE sal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$160 - $270 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$50 (BurbankBus/Metro access)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$470 - $700 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$500 - $900+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$410 - $780+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$3,990 - $6,150+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
